#b71c71 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b71c71 is composed of 71.8% red, 11%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.7% magenta, 38.3%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 327.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 41.4%. #b71c71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38e2 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#b71c71 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b71c71 has RGB values of R:183, G:28,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.38,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12000369.

Shades and Tints of #b71c71
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0208 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.
